The assembly elections to the 288-member Maharashtra Vidhan Sabha are in mid-November. Expressing confidence, Maharashtra Pradesh Congress President Nana Patole said last week: “All issues have been resolved. The Congress will contest for a large number of seats (in the alliance). We will announce the candidates on Vijayadashami (October 12). He was talking about a combined list of candidates for the Maha Vikas Aghadi (MVA), which has the Shiv Sena (Uddhav Balasaheb Thackeray, or UBT) and the Nationalist Congress Party (Sharad Chandra Pawar, or SCP), excluding the Congress and smaller parties as its members.
